DOW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

1,609 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Dow Inc (DOW)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$27.2B — up 6.4% from $25.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 152 funds opened new DOW positions and 117 closed out — a net gain of 35 holders — while 565 added to existing stakes and 639 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Vanguard Group, adding an estimated $573M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$817M.
